Award-winning writer and co-founder of Hard Case Crime, Charles Ardai, returns to the Gun Honey universe in this action-packed spin-off featuring the sultry and explosive artwork of Ace Continuado!
Dahlia Racers is a fiery redhead who, when someone's gunning for you, will take the heat on herself—for a price. As a master of disguise and deception, she uses every trick to dupe those who want you captured or dead. But will a new job taking Gun Honey Joanna Tan's place in the crosshairs turn out to be too hot to handle?
Marked for death by a U.S. intelligence agency, Gun Honey Joanna Tan turns to Dahlia Racers to help her pull a vanishing act.
If you're a fan of classic pulp fiction and crime noir, and love a strong, sexy heroine with flaming red hair, this is the book for you!

About the Author
Charles Ardai is the founder and editor of Hard Case Crime as well as an acclaimed author, including of the best-selling Gun Honey comic book series. His five novels include the Shamus Award-winning SONGS OF INNOCENCE, which the Washington Post called 'an instant classic.' In addition to the Shamus, Ardai has received the Edgar Allan Poe and Ellery Queen Awards. He was a writer and producer for six years on the TV series HAVEN, inspired by Stephen King's first Hard Case Crime novel, THE COLORADO KID. King has called him "a true renaissance man" and 'a master of the short story.' Ardai lives in New York.
